系统之家 - 操作系统光盘下载网站!

当前位置: 首页  >  教程资讯 安卓系统的源程序,源程序剖析与核心机制揭秘

安卓系统的源程序,源程序剖析与核心机制揭秘

时间:2025-03-23 来源:网络 人气:

你有没有想过,那些你每天不离手的安卓手机,背后其实隐藏着一个庞大的世界——安卓系统的源程序!今天,就让我带你一起揭开这个神秘的面纱,探索安卓源程序的奥秘吧!

一、安卓系统的源程序,究竟是个啥?

安卓系统的源程序,简单来说,就是安卓操作系统的核心代码。它包含了安卓系统的所有功能,从最基本的启动,到复杂的系统应用,再到各种硬件驱动,全都在这里。

想象当你打开手机,屏幕亮起的那一刻,背后就是这些代码在默默工作。它们就像是一群勤劳的小蜜蜂,在为你的手机提供源源不断的动力。

二、安卓源程序的诞生,背后有哪些故事?

安卓系统的源程序,最早是由谷歌公司开发的。2005年,谷歌宣布了安卓项目的启动,这个项目旨在打造一个开放源代码的移动操作系统。

从那时起,全球的开发者们纷纷加入了这个大家庭,共同为安卓系统的源程序添砖加瓦。他们来自不同的国家,说着不同的语言,却有着共同的目标——打造一个更好的安卓系统。

三、安卓源程序的组成,都有哪些部分?

安卓源程序的组成非常丰富,主要包括以下几个部分:

1. Linux内核:这是安卓系统的基石,负责管理硬件资源,提供系统服务。

2. Android Runtime(ART):ART是安卓系统的虚拟机,负责运行安卓应用。

3. System Framework:这是安卓系统的核心框架,负责管理系统应用、服务和内容提供者。

4. 应用层:这是安卓系统的最外层,包括各种系统应用和第三方应用。

这些部分相互协作,共同构成了一个完整的安卓系统。

四、如何获取安卓源程序?

想要获取安卓源程序,其实并不难。你只需要访问安卓开源项目(AOSP)的官方网站,就可以下载到完整的安卓源代码。

当然,这些代码都是开源的,你可以自由地查看、修改和分发。不过,要注意的是,这些代码都是原始的,可能需要你有一定的编程基础才能看懂。

五、安卓源程序的开发,有哪些挑战?

虽然安卓源程序是开源的,但开发起来却并不容易。以下是一些主要的挑战:

1. 代码复杂度高:安卓源程序的代码量非常庞大,而且结构复杂,对于初学者来说,想要看懂这些代码,需要付出大量的时间和精力。

2. 硬件兼容性:安卓系统需要适配各种不同的硬件设备,这就要求开发者对硬件有深入的了解。

3. 安全性:随着安卓系统的普及,安全问题也日益突出。开发者需要不断更新代码,以应对各种安全威胁。

六、安卓源程序的未来,会怎样发展?

随着科技的不断发展,安卓源程序的未来充满了无限可能。以下是一些可能的发展方向:

1. 更加开放:安卓开源项目将继续保持开放的态度,吸引更多的开发者参与。

2. 更加智能化:随着人工智能技术的不断发展,安卓系统将变得更加智能化,为用户提供更加便捷的服务。

3. 更加安全:随着安全问题的日益突出,安卓系统将更加注重安全性,为用户提供更加安全的保障。

安卓系统的源程序是一个充满魅力的世界。它不仅是一个操作系统,更是一个开放的平台,让全球的开发者们共同创造美好未来。让我们一起期待,安卓源程序的未来会更加精彩!


作者 小编

教程资讯

教程资讯排行

系统教程

主题下载